I’m sorry, I can’t assist with analyzing photos. However, dealing with forehead blemishes and redness can often be tackled with some sound strategies. Since you’ve mentioned spots and redness, it could be beneficial to incorporate ingredients that target both clogging and inflammation. A combination that usually works for such issues is niacinamide and salicylic acid. Niacinamide, at around 3-5%, is typically well tolerated without excessive irritation and provides anti-inflammatory benefits - helping with redness and barrier support. Salicylic acid, at 2%, helps to unclog pores and has some anti-inflammatory effects as well. This combo can work synergistically to reduce oiliness and address blemishes. Now, if skin brightening is a more specific concern, alpha arbutin combined with niacinamide might be ideal. It often helps with hyperpigmentation, but the effects can take time and consistency is key. Again, I would recommend sticking to around 3-5% niacinamide to avoid sensitivity. It’s important to patch test these products before fully integrating them into your routine. Start by applying new products every other day and observe how your skin reacts. If you experience excessive dryness, irritation, or increased redness, that could be a sign that the strength or combination of the products might not be right for your skin. In those cases, consider consulting a dermatologist in person, as they could provide a treatment plan tailored specifically to your skin’s needs and evaluate whether a stronger prescription option might be necessary. Always keep an eye on your skin’s tolerance and try to pair active treatment with a gentle cleanser and a non-comedogenic moisturizer to maintain overall skin health.
